Meaning of "dihydrochloride"
dihydrochloride (noun): A chemical compound formed by the reaction of hydrochloric acid with a diatomic compound. It is commonly used in pharmaceuticals as a salt form to enhance solubility and stability
Show more definitions
- Any hydrochloride formed by reaction with two molecules of hydrochloric acid
